FAQs

What is the primary benefit of the AG soleplate?

The Artificial Grass (AG) soleplate provides enhanced traction and stability specifically designed for synthetic turf pitches, reducing the risk of slipping and improving agility.

Are these boots suitable for natural grass?

These boots are optimized for artificial grass. While they may be used on very dry, hard natural grass, performance and durability might be compromised compared to boots specifically designed for natural surfaces.

How do I clean my Nike Mercurial Vapor 16 Pro AG boots?

Clean with a soft brush or dry cloth. For tougher dirt, use a slightly damp cloth. Avoid soaking or using harsh cleaners. Ensure they are dry before storing.

What does 'Pro' signify in the boot's name?

The 'Pro' designation typically indicates a mid-tier model within Nike's product hierarchy, offering a balance of performance features and value, often positioned between entry-level 'Academy' models and elite 'Elite' versions.

How long should I expect these boots to last?

Durability depends on frequency of use, playing surface, and care. With proper maintenance and use on AG pitches, they should provide reliable performance for a standard football season or longer.

Can I use these boots for indoor football?

No, these boots are designed for outdoor artificial grass and are not suitable for indoor courts. Using them indoors may damage the studs and provide poor traction.

What is the difference between AG and FG boots?

FG (Firm Ground) boots are designed for natural grass, while AG (Artificial Grass) boots have a different stud configuration optimized for synthetic surfaces to provide better grip and reduce strain.

Troubleshooting

Boots feel too tight

Ensure laces are not overtightened. If the issue persists, consider using thinner socks or breaking them in gradually over a few sessions.

Lack of traction on pitch

Confirm you are using the boots on an appropriate Artificial Grass (AG) surface. Clean any mud or debris from the studs, as this can impede grip.

Discomfort during play

Verify the correct UK size has been selected. The Mercurial series is designed for a snug fit; slight initial discomfort can be normal, but persistent pain may indicate an incorrect fit or a need for further break-in.

Accelerated wear on studs

Avoid using the AG-specific boots on harder surfaces like concrete or natural grass, as this will cause the studs to wear down much faster.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: These football boots come ready to wear. Ensure they fit snugly but comfortably. Lace them up using the provided closure system, adjusting the tightness for a secure, locked-in feel without restricting circulation.

Compatibility: Primarily designed for Artificial Grass (AG) pitches. While they can be used on other surfaces, their performance and durability are optimized for AG. Use on natural grass or indoor courts may lead to premature wear or reduced performance.

Care:

  1. Cleaning: After each use, remove excess dirt and mud with a soft brush or dry cloth. For stubborn dirt, use a slightly damp cloth. Avoid using harsh detergents or soaking the boots in water.
  2. Drying: Allow boots to air dry naturally at room temperature. Keep them away from direct heat sources like radiators or direct sunlight, as this can damage the materials.
  3. Storage: Store in a cool, dry place, preferably in a boot bag to protect them from dust and damage. Ensure they are completely dry before storing to prevent odor and material degradation.
